A 36-year-old man who was supposedly cleared of Covid-19 has died five days after he was discharged from the hospital. The man, identified as Li Liang, had been admitted to the makeshift hospital in Wuhan on February 12th, his wife, surnamed Mei said.

According to SCMP, Li was discharged from the hospital two weeks later and was given instructions to stay in a quarantine hotel for 14 days. However, just two days after the left the hospital, Li complained that he was not feeling well. Mei said Li was suffering from dry mouth and gaseous stomach.

He was sent to the hospital on March 2nd as he was still feeling sick and passed away that afternoon. The cause of death listed on Li’s death certificate confirmed that he had died from Covid-19 and listed respiratory blockage and failure as the symptoms which could have led to his death.

One of Wuhan’s makeshift hospitals, Fangcang Hospital, had issued an emergency notice on Wednesday (March 4th) announcing that more discharged patients had been readmitted after falling ill again. To make sure that the patients are fully recovered, the hospital said that they will conduct antibody tests on all patients before discharge. They should have done that in the first place!

The coronavirus has travelled to all four corners of the globe and currently, there have already been 95,418 confirmed cases. There are over 53,000 cases that recovered so far and over 3,200 deaths. China has been hit the hardest, with over 80,000 confirmed cases and over 52,000 recovered.
